What is Paint Protection Film (PPF)?
Paint Protection Film is a thin, durable layer of thermoplastic urethane film applied to the painted surfaces of your car, truck, or SUV. It acts as a barrier, protecting the paint from various elements that might cause damage. PPF is virtually invisible, so it doesn’t alter the look of your vehicle but offers long-lasting protection against scratches, chips, and stains.
The film is self-healing, meaning it has the ability to repair minor scratches and swirl marks over time through heat. It is also highly resistant to UV rays, ensuring that your vehicle’s paint stays vibrant and doesn’t fade due to sun exposure.
Why Do You Need Paint Protection Film?
There are several reasons why applying PPF to your vehicle is a wise decision, especially if you live in a region like Grandville, MI, where weather conditions and driving environments can be unpredictable. Here are some of the most significant benefits:
- Protection Against Rock Chips and Scratches One of the main reasons to consider PPF is the protection it provides against chips and scratches. Road debris, stones, and gravel often hit the surface of your vehicle when driving, and these impacts can cause unsightly chips in the paint. PPF absorbs the impact of these objects, reducing the risk of paint damage.
- Preserving the Value of Your Vehicle Your car’s exterior is one of the first things potential buyers or evaluators will notice. A well-maintained finish can add value to your vehicle, and the best way to ensure that your car looks as good as new is by applying a protective film.
- Prevents Stains and Environmental Damage Your car is constantly exposed to environmental contaminants like tree sap, bird droppings, road salt, and water spots. PPF acts as a shield, preventing these substances from adhering to the surface and causing stains. Moreover, PPF also prevents the paint from oxidation due to sun exposure.
- Self-Healing Properties The most innovative feature of PPF is its self-healing capabilities. Light scratches or swirl marks caused by everyday driving can disappear over time when exposed to heat. Whether it’s sunlight or a warm garage, the film will return to its original, smooth state.
- Invisible and Seamless Protection The advanced technology behind modern PPF makes it almost invisible once applied. The clear film blends seamlessly with the car’s original paint, maintaining the aesthetic appeal of your vehicle while providing superior protection.

The Process of Installing Paint Protection Film
Installing PPF is a meticulous process that requires precision and expertise. Here’s a general overview of the installation process:
- Preparation The first step is to thoroughly clean the vehicle’s exterior. The installer will wash, decontaminate, and dry the surface to remove any dirt, oils, or contaminants that could affect the film’s adhesion.
- Cutting the Film After prepping the vehicle, the installer will carefully measure and cut the PPF to fit your vehicle. This can be done using pre-cut patterns or custom templates, depending on the installer’s approach. Precision in this step is crucial to avoid any misalignments.
- Application The PPF is then applied to the car’s surface. The installer uses a special solution to aid in the film’s placement, allowing it to be repositioned if needed. After it’s in place, the film is carefully squeegeed to remove air bubbles and ensure a smooth, wrinkle-free finish.
- Curing and Inspection Once the film is applied, the installer will inspect the surface for any imperfections or air pockets. The film will be left to cure, which can take a few hours to a day, depending on the environmental conditions. After curing, the installer will do a final inspection and ensure the film is properly adhered.
- Final Touches Once the installation is complete, the installer will ensure that all edges are neatly trimmed, and the car looks flawless. They may also apply a ceramic coating to further enhance the protection and give the car an added shine.
Frequently Asked Questions
1. How long does Paint Protection Film last?
PPF typically lasts between 5 to 10 years, depending on the quality of the film and the care it receives. A high-quality film, combined with proper maintenance, can easily last a decade.
2. Will the film change the appearance of my car?
No, the film is nearly invisible once applied. It enhances the paint’s depth and can even improve the gloss, but it will not alter the color or look of your vehicle.
3. Does Paint Protection Film make the car more difficult to clean?
No, PPF actually makes cleaning easier. The film creates a smooth, hydrophobic surface that repels water and dirt, making it easier to wash off contaminants.
4. Can Paint Protection Film be applied to any vehicle?
Yes, PPF can be applied to most vehicles, including cars, trucks, SUVs, and even motorcycles. The installer will assess the condition of your vehicle to ensure that the film adheres properly.
